Why People Trust Celebrities More Than Brands
Take a moment and think about your own behaviour. You may ignore ads, but you notice people. That is the difference. Celebrities already have attention. They have built a connection with their audience over time. People follow their lifestyle, their choices, and even their opinions.
So when they recommend something, it feels like a suggestion, not a sales pitch. This is why celebrities and endorsements work so effectively. They reduce hesitation and make your brand easier to accept.
How Celebrity Endorsements Influence Consumer Behaviour
The impact does not happen in one step. It builds gradually inside your audience’s mind. First, a celebrity grabs attention. Then, curiosity begins. After that, trust starts forming. And slowly, your audience begins to feel more comfortable choosing your brand. It is not always a logical decision. It is often emotional. When your brand connects emotionally, it stays longer in memory.
The Psychology Behind the Influence
Let’s look at this in a simple way. When you see a celebrity using a product, your mind creates an association. You connect that product with their personality, success, or lifestyle.
You may start thinking, “If they trust this, maybe I can too.” This subtle thought changes your behaviour. It does not feel like marketing. It feels like inspiration.

What You Should Be Careful About
Celebrity marketing approaches are powerful, but they need the right approach. If the celebrity does not match your brand, the message may feel disconnected. Your audience may not relate to it.
There is also the cost factor. Big names can be expensive. That is why you need a balanced strategy. The right face matters more than the famous face.
